Don't clear busy state before it is set

main
Bob Mottram 2019-11-15 11:21:09 +00:00
parent ec672b81a9
commit 0d354d81b3
1 changed files with 8 additions and 8 deletions

View File

@ -902,10 +902,10 @@ class PubServer(BaseHTTPRequestHandler):
pageNumber,donateUrl).encode() pageNumber,donateUrl).encode()
self._set_headers('text/html',len(msg),cookie) self._set_headers('text/html',len(msg),cookie)
self._write(msg) self._write(msg)
self.server.GETbusy=False #self.server.GETbusy=False
return return
self._redirect_headers(originPathStr,cookie) self._redirect_headers(originPathStr,cookie)
self.server.GETbusy=False #self.server.GETbusy=False
return return
# remove a shared item # remove a shared item
@ -920,11 +920,11 @@ class PubServer(BaseHTTPRequestHandler):
actor,shareName).encode() actor,shareName).encode()
if not msg: if not msg:
self._redirect_headers(actor+'/inbox',cookie) self._redirect_headers(actor+'/inbox',cookie)
self.server.GETbusy=False #self.server.GETbusy=False
return return
self._set_headers('text/html',len(msg),cookie) self._set_headers('text/html',len(msg),cookie)
self._write(msg) self._write(msg)
self.server.GETbusy=False #self.server.GETbusy=False
return return
if self.path.startswith('/terms'): if self.path.startswith('/terms'):
@ -933,7 +933,7 @@ class PubServer(BaseHTTPRequestHandler):
self.server.domainFull).encode() self.server.domainFull).encode()
self._login_headers('text/html',len(msg)) self._login_headers('text/html',len(msg))
self._write(msg) self._write(msg)
self.server.GETbusy=False #self.server.GETbusy=False
return return
if self.path.startswith('/about'): if self.path.startswith('/about'):
@ -942,12 +942,12 @@ class PubServer(BaseHTTPRequestHandler):
self.server.domainFull).encode() self.server.domainFull).encode()
self._login_headers('text/html',len(msg)) self._login_headers('text/html',len(msg))
self._write(msg) self._write(msg)
self.server.GETbusy=False #self.server.GETbusy=False
return return
# send robots.txt if asked # send robots.txt if asked
if self._robotsTxt(): if self._robotsTxt():
self.server.GETbusy=False #self.server.GETbusy=False
return return
# if not authorized then show the login screen # if not authorized then show the login screen
@ -981,7 +981,7 @@ class PubServer(BaseHTTPRequestHandler):
self.send_header('Content-Length', '0') self.send_header('Content-Length', '0')
self.send_header('X-Robots-Tag','noindex') self.send_header('X-Robots-Tag','noindex')
self.end_headers() self.end_headers()
self.server.GETbusy=False #self.server.GETbusy=False
return return
# get css # get css